In view of the ongoing Covid-19 crisis, Saudi Arabia will only allow 60,000 people, all of them from within the kingdom, for the hajj pilgrimage this year.
Saudi Arabia has said that this year's hajj pilgrimage will be limited to no more than 60,000 people, all of them from within the kingdom, due to the ongoing coronavirus pandemic. The kingdom made the announcement on Saturday on its state-run Saudi Press Agency. It cited the Ministry of Hajj and Umrah for making the decision.More Related News
